Mangle tag types (unions, structs, classes, enums) in the Microsoft C++ Mangler.
Also, test that static members with default visibility in a struct have the right mangling. llvm-svn: 106276

void MicrosoftCXXNameMangler::mangleNumber(int64_t Number) {
|
||||||
|
// <number> ::= [?] <decimal digit> # <= 9
|
||||||
|
// ::= [?] <hex digit>+ @ # > 9; A = 0, B = 1, etc...
|
||||||
|
if (Number < 0) {
|
||||||
|
Out << '?';
|
||||||
|
Number = -Number;
|
||||||
|
}
|
||||||
|
if (Number <= 9) {
|
||||||
|
Out << Number;
|
||||||
|
} else {
|
||||||
|
// We have to build up the encoding in reverse order, so it will come
|
||||||
|
// out right when we write it out.
|
||||||
|
char Encoding[16];
|
||||||
|
char *EndPtr = Encoding+sizeof(Encoding);
|
||||||
|
char *CurPtr = EndPtr;
|
||||||
|
while (Number) {
|
||||||
|
*--CurPtr = 'A' + (Number % 16);
|
||||||
|
Number /= 16;
|
||||||
|
}
|
||||||
|
Out.write(CurPtr, EndPtr-CurPtr);
|
||||||
|
Out << '@';
|
||||||
|
}
|
||||||
|
}

// <type> ::= <union-type> | <struct-type> | <class-type> | <enum-type>
|
||||||
|
// <union-type> ::= T <name>
|
||||||
|
// <struct-type> ::= U <name>
|
||||||
|
// <class-type> ::= V <name>
|
||||||
|
// <enum-type> ::= W <size> <name>
|
||||||
|
void MicrosoftCXXNameMangler::mangleType(const EnumType *T) {
|
||||||
|
mangleType(static_cast<const TagType*>(T));
|
||||||
|
}
|
||||||
|
void MicrosoftCXXNameMangler::mangleType(const RecordType *T) {
|
||||||
|
mangleType(static_cast<const TagType*>(T));
|
||||||
|
}
|
||||||
|
void MicrosoftCXXNameMangler::mangleType(const TagType *T) {
|
||||||
|
switch (T->getDecl()->getTagKind()) {
|
||||||
|
case TTK_Union:
|
||||||
|
Out << 'T';
|
||||||
|
break;
|
||||||
|
case TTK_Struct:
|
||||||
|
Out << 'U';
|
||||||
|
break;
|
||||||
|
case TTK_Class:
|
||||||
|
Out << 'V';
|
||||||
|
break;
|
||||||
|
case TTK_Enum:
|
||||||
|
Out << 'W';
|
||||||
|
mangleNumber(getASTContext().getTypeSizeInChars(
|
||||||
|
cast<EnumDecl>(T->getDecl())->getIntegerType()).getQuantity());
|
||||||
|
break;
|
||||||
|
}
|
||||||
|
mangleName(T->getDecl());
|
||||||
|
}
